Output 58b334dd4cbc54424c227801602bc86e9bcb1b03d76338423266c98b6411edc8:22

value
266000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 638c87fe23fe814522a1c0e821e563c2d5cf2446 OP_EQUAL
address
3AmPApFLYdpHz5w9Tev7SRLmzd48NNLkGC
transaction
58b334dd4cbc54424c227801602bc86e9bcb1b03d76338423266c98b6411edc8
spent
true